Job Overview:
A highly skilled and experienced HSE Safety Officer is sought after to join our team and ensure the implementation of safety protocols across infrastructure projects.
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ct regular safety inspections and audits on project sites to identify potential hazards, ensuring compliance with safety standards, local regulations, and company policies.
- Perform risk assessments for various infrastructure activities, develop and implement safety measures to mitigate risks, and ensure all activities are carried out safely.
- Provide safety training and induction programs to all site personnel, including subcontractors, to ensure they understand safety protocols, emergency procedures, and hazard identification.
- Investigate any accidents, injuries, or safety-related incidents that occur on-site, document findings, and implement corrective actions to prevent future occurrences.
- Develop and enforce emergency response plans, including first aid, evacuation procedures, and firefighting protocols. Ensure all employees are familiar with emergency procedures.
- Ensure the project complies with all relevant local, state, and federal health, safety, and environmental regulations, including Occupational Health and Safety (OHS) guidelines.
- Ensure that personal protective equipment (PPE) is being used correctly and maintained at all times.
- Maintain records of safety inspections, training, incidents, and reports, and provide regular updates to senior management and relevant stakeholders.
- Organize and conduct regular safety meetings and toolbox talks to communicate safety issues and reinforce a safety-first approach on-site.
- Ensure that subcontractors and third-party vendors follow the safety protocols set by the company and regulatory authorities.
Required Skills and Qualifications:
- A degree or diploma in Occupational Health and Safety, Environmental Science, Engineering, or a related field.
- Minimum of 2 years of experience in a safety officer role, specifically within the infrastructure or construction industry.
- NEBOSH, IOSH, or OSHA certification in Health and Safety is required. Additional certifications in safety management or environmental health are an advantage.
- Strong understanding of health, safety, and environmental regulations and practices in the construction industry.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ills to deliver clear instructions and safety information to workers, management, and regulatory bodies.
- Ability to identify potential hazards and safety risks and take the necessary actions to mitigate them.
- Ability to assess complex situations, investigate incidents, and develop practical solutions to improve safety on-site.
- Strong leadership skills to effectively influence workers, subcontractors, and teams to adopt a safety-first approach.
- Strong organizational skills to manage safety documentation, reporting, and compliance records.
